Zion FC Set for Dominant Clash Against Corinthian: Full Squad Revealed for Saturday’s Crucial Match
Zion FC, the unstoppable force from Careysburg, is poised for a fierce return to the top of the Mt. Carey LFA 3rd Division League as they face off against Corinthian this Saturday, February 8, 2024. After a minor setback in their last match, Zion FC is set to rebound with an electrifying performance that promises to remind everyone why they’re the team to beat this season.
With two wins and a draw already under their belt, Zion FC was perched atop the league table before suffering a tough loss to Fendell United. But Coach Alpha, fondly known as "D'Tactician," has rallied his team to push forward with renewed determination. Zion FC is fired up, focused, and ready to storm the pitch at Jlazohn Sports Pitch, where their loyal supporters will once again provide the backing the team thrives on.
"We’re ready to get back to winning ways. Saturday is a big day for us, and we’ll show that we’re still the team to beat," said Coach D'Tactician, his eyes firmly set on reclaiming the top spot.
Rising Above Challenges
Despite a few hurdles in the build-up to the game, Zion FC is more than equipped to rise above the challenges. Nathanial Tokpah, who has been a standout performer this season, is uncertain about the match due to an injury sustained in the previous encounter with Fendell United. However, Zion's depth of talent means that his absence won’t derail their ambition for victory.
Midfield maestros Martin Sulonteh and Lawrence Kolleh are both unavailable for personal reasons, as they attend a family funeral. While their absence will certainly be felt, Coach Alpha knows his squad has the strength and resilience to cover for their key players. Late addition, Austin McGill has been called up to join the squad, bringing fresh energy to the side.
